The Age of Voltaire is the ninth volume in the renowned 'The Story of Civilization' series by Pulitzer-Prize-winning historians Will and Ariel Durant. This work meticulously details the historical and philosophical shifts in Western Europe from 1715 to 1756 with an emphasis on influential Enlightenment thinkers like Voltaire. Providing comprehensive insights into the religious and philosophical tensions of the period it serves as an essential resource for historians and enthusiasts alike. Will and Ariel Durant are celebrated for their ability to weave historical narrative with philosophical insights making their series a cornerstone in both academic and popular history. The Age of Reason Begins is an essential volume in the celebrated series 'The Story of Civilization' by Will and Ariel Durant. It captures the essence of European transformation from the late Renaissance to the dawn of the modern era. Through captivating narratives and rigorous scholarship the Durants explore the lives and influences of pivotal figures such as Shakespeare Bacon and Descartes. Readers are immersed in a time of intellectual fervor and cultural renaissance profoundly impacting today's world.This book delves into the philosophical and scientific revolutions that reshaped Europe offering insights into the development of modern thought. The Durants' engaging writing brings historical events and contexts to life making it an enlightening read for history enthusiasts.Will and Ariel Durant are acclaimed historians known for their accessible yet thorough approach in documenting Western civilization.
